Latest Patents

Among his latest innovations are the pyridyl-cyclohexanone compounds and isoquinoline derivatives. The pyridyl-cyclohexanone compounds are characterized by a specific general formula, where R can be a hydrogen atom or an acetyl group. These derivatives act as essential intermediates in producing isoquinoline derivatives, which are particularly important as drugs, especially in cardiac treatments. Meanwhile, the isoquinoline derivative patent details a compound that includes various substitutions such as methyl, methoxymethyl, and other groups, which are particularly noted for their low toxicity and high efficacy as cardiotonic medications.
